Your New Role
The Property Team originates, executes, and manages a diverse $11.5 billion global portfolio across sectors such as commercial, retail, industrial, and living, with a strong focus on ESG, innovation, and delivering risk-adjusted returns for members.
With growing investments across Australia, Europe, the US, and Asia, the team is committed to performance, cost-effective execution, and exploring emerging sectors to stay at the forefront of the industry. Joining the team as an Analyst, you can expect an exceptional breadth of experience that blends direct and indirect investment and engagement across our portfolio.
- Support due diligence processes for property investments across Asia Pacific and North America to align with Aware Super's strategic objectives.
- Assist in the asset management of direct property investments, working closely with senior team members to optimize investment performance.
- Contribute to financial analysis, market research, and investment reporting to inform decision-making.
- Collaborate with cross-regional teams to ensure consistent execution of investment strategies and operational standards.
- Provide support on due diligence and asset management activities for European property investments as required.
How do you exceed our expectations?
- The idea of being part of our growth is exciting and you want to play a pivotal role in making super simple.
- You will ideally bring 3 years' experience in a property-oriented investment role with a high direct investment or co-investment component
- Excellent financial modelling and analytical skills and outstanding written and verbal communication/presentation delivery skills
- You will have strong proficiency in Excel, Word, and PowerPoint, underpinned by analytical, technical, and problem-solving capabilities.
- A proven track record of ethical behaviour, teamwork, adaptability across disciplines, and a strong focus on service excellence and business outcomes.
- Possesses a global network, strong references, intellectual curiosity, and the ability to tailor communication and proposals for diverse audiences.
- You are balanced in accepting risk in any decision you face. You are curious to understand risk context and choose to speak up as we simplify, learn and grow.
